Chevron Richmond Refinery invests $75,000 in local agency support
RICHMOND, Calif., December 2, 2008– On Monday, December 8, 2008, the Bay Area Rescue Mission, the Greater Richmond Interfaith Program (GRIP), and the Richmond/El Cerrito Firefighters Toy Program - along with Chevron Richmond Refinery will be hosting a community event to announce Chevron’s contribution of $75,000 which includes $25,000 to each organization in support of immediate local community needs during the holiday season.
